Creamline Cool Smashers Gear Up For 2025 AVC; Show Love For Jia De Guzman's SVL Run
Photo credit: PVL
The Creamline Cool Smashers are fired up and ready to represent the Philippines in the upcoming 2025 AVC Women’s Champions League this April. As one of the two teams set to compete on the international stage, the squad is laser-focused on showcasing their talent and making the country proud.

But while the team is gearing up for the big tournament, they’re also throwing their full support behind Jia De Guzman, who’s still making waves in Japan’s V.League with Denso Airybees. With her contract running until May, Jia and her team are now preparing for the highly anticipated SVL Championship round—and the Cool Smashers couldn’t be prouder.

“We recognize the hard work and dedication of all players, especially Jia, who continues to inspire us all with her passion and perseverance,” Creamline shared in a statement.

As they set their sights on the AVC Champions League, the Cool Smashers are embracing the journey ahead with confidence and determination. Fans can expect them to bring their signature energy and competitive spirit as they take on the best teams in the region.

For now, it’s all about rallying behind Jia and Denso, wishing them success as they battle it out for the championship. At the end of the day, it’s this shared love for volleyball that keeps the community strong and united.
